This manuscript presents a detailed response to Jan Slowak’s critique of the peer-reviewed article Einstein’s Cat: A Thought Experiment on the Universality of Time Dilation (Rousseau, Physics Education, 2025). The critique is examined both conceptually and mathematically, with particular attention to its treatment of fundamental notions in Special Relativity, including proper time, Lorentz invariance, and the role of thought experiments in theoretical physics. The analysis demonstrates that the objections raised by Slowak stem from a series of misunderstandings, including the conflation of distinct experimental configurations, the mischaracterization of frame-independent physical outcomes, and an incorrect interpretation of the logical structure of relativistic arguments. It is further shown that no alternative theoretical framework is provided that is capable of reproducing the extensive body of experimental evidence supporting Special Relativity. In addition, the manuscript highlights internal inconsistencies in the critique’s methodology, notably the reliance on thought experiments while simultaneously dismissing their validity when used in the original work. The response clarifies the pedagogical purpose of the “Einstein’s Cat” thought experiment and reaffirms the universality of time dilation as a necessary consequence of Lorentz invariance. Overall, this work aims to correct misconceptions about Special Relativity, reinforce the logical consistency of its foundational principles, and emphasize the distinction between disagreement with a theory and the demonstration of an actual inconsistency.
